Generative AI, Hallucination, and Content Risk
Chapter 14 of 20 · Generative AI can draft, summarize, translate, compare, and search at scale, but fluent language can hide unsupported claims, harmful omission, and invented evidence. Assurance must evaluate claims, sources, workflow reliance, and user behavior—not simply whether an answer sounds good.

GENAI FAILURE TAXONOMY
Fabrication
Creates a fact, reference, event, or source that does not exist.
Unsupported inference
Moves beyond available evidence without making the uncertainty clear.
Harmful omission
Leaves out a condition, exception, unit, negation, or required step.
Source conflict
Combines incompatible instructions from different products, sites, versions, or jurisdictions.
Instruction failure
Does not follow required format, scope, or prohibition.
Over-refusal
Declines a safe and supported task, reducing process utility.
Under-refusal
Answers when evidence is missing or the request is outside approved use.
Privacy or confidentiality leakage
Exposes sensitive data through output, logs, training, retrieval, or memorization.
Prompt injection
Follows malicious instructions in user input, documents, websites, or tool output.
Unstable output
Produces materially different conclusions across repeated runs.
THE CLAIM-EVIDENCE METHOD
Break each response into claims. For every claim, determine:
- Required evidence
- Retrieved or supplied evidence
- Degree of support
- Whether qualification is needed
- Potential consequence if wrong
Score critical claims more strictly than style or phrasing. A polished paragraph with one unsupported disposition statement should fail.
TASK-SPECIFIC EVALUATION
Summarization
Measure preservation of critical facts, numbers, dates, units, negation, uncertainty, and chronology. Identify harmful omissions.
Drafting
Verify required sections, source support, prohibited conclusions, traceability, and clear draft status.
Translation
Use qualified bilingual review for technical terms, units, warnings, controlled vocabulary, and reversibility. General language fluency is not enough.
Document comparison
Test changed numbers, removed conditions, reordered steps, tables, images, footnotes, and formatting that carries meaning.
Question answering
Evaluate retrieval, factual support, citation correctness, no-answer behavior, access, and user verification.
Code generation
Control environment, dependencies, security, testing, review, and promotion. Generated code is a software change.
PROMPT CONTROL
Treat system prompts, templates, few-shot examples, tool instructions, and safety policies as configured items. Record version, owner, rationale, change, evaluation, and deployment.
Avoid embedding uncontrolled copies of procedures in prompts. Link to governed sources or retrieval.
TEMPERATURE IS NOT A VALIDATION STRATEGY
Reducing temperature can improve consistency but does not guarantee factual correctness, source grounding, or identical output. Evaluate repeated behavior under production settings and define critical invariants.
HUMAN REVIEW DESIGN
The reviewer should see:
- Original source or input
- AI output clearly marked as draft
- Citations or evidence passages
- Known limitations and uncertainty
- Required checks for the task
- Ability to edit, reject, or escalate
Require review at the level of the risk. A user cannot meaningfully verify a specialized technical statement without source access and competence.
WORKED EXAMPLE: DEVIATION SUMMARY DRAFT
Approved use: Draft a chronology from existing deviation fields and attachments. It may not determine root cause, product impact, CAPA, or disposition.
Critical tests:
- Preserves dates, batch numbers, units, and sequence
- Distinguishes observation from conclusion
- Does not add an event absent from records
- Identifies conflicting dates rather than resolving them silently
- Excludes unrelated historical records
- Handles missing attachments
- Refuses requests to invent a root cause
- Shows source references
- Keeps confidential data within approved boundaries
Critical failure rule:
Any invented event, batch identifier, disposition, or unsupported root-cause statement fails the case and triggers investigation regardless of average rubric score.
CONTROLS BY RISK
Low-risk productivity
Clear draft label, user review, privacy controls, basic prompt testing.
GxP-supporting content
Approved sources, controlled prompts, task-specific evaluation, qualified review, version evidence, monitoring.
Content affecting critical decisions
Restrict or prohibit autonomous conclusion, require claim-level evidence, independent confirmation, zero-tolerance critical errors where justified, strong change control, and immediate escalation.
REGULATORY LENS
The European Commission’s 2025 draft Annex 22 consultation text states that the draft scope is static, deterministic-output ML in critical GMP applications and excludes generative AI/LLMs from such critical use. This is draft material, not current binding Annex 22. It should be presented accurately as an important direction of travel, not a finalized universal prohibition.

PROFESSIONAL INTERPRETATION
The safest high-value GenAI uses make the evidence easier for a human to examine while keeping irreversible decisions outside the model. Use generation to organize and surface information before allowing it to determine regulated conclusions.
